Default Need Fuel Pump Help!

I am currently having issues with my fuel dleivery, the car sputters after I have made a left or right turn, it leads me to believe it's pulling air into the line. I am wondering if our Mustang GT's have duel fuel pumps on each side, or if it's just one. I have looked at several diagrams, and it appears to be only one, but as I look to purchase a new one, I am seeing some listed as left side and right side; is this correct? Also, where can I find the new gasket ring, in case the pump is good, and the pick up just came loose I don't want to compromise the sealing.
